Mexico City has 25,783 active short-term rental listings as of August 2026, tracked across Airbnb, Vrbo, and Booking.com. Active supply is down 27.0% from August 2025 to August 2026. Here's how the market breaks down:
Mexico City's Rental Demand subscore is 92 out of 100, one of five inputs to its overall Market Score of 98.
Rental Demand combines two inputs: annual occupancy (64% in Mexico City) and year-over-year listing growth (active supply down 27.0% from August 2025 to August 2026).
It is benchmarked against other short-term rental markets in the same country with at least 15 active listings.

There are 25,783 active short-term rental listings in Mexico City, tracked across Airbnb, Vrbo, and Booking.com.
Mexico City's active listings break down as 86.3% airbnb only, 2.3% vrbo only, 11.5% multi-platform.
Mexico City active listings are down 27.0% from August 2025 to August 2026, now 25,783 across all channels.
1BR is the most common configuration at 61.6% of Mexico City active listings.
